Rare A&L_Ont Posted January 31, 2018 #13 Share Posted January 31, 2018 If the first “free” cruise is at 700 points, when is the next one?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Clarea Posted January 31, 2018 #14 Share Posted January 31, 2018 If the first “free” cruise is at 700 points, when is the next one? Every 350 points thereafter. The free cruise at 1050 is also for a oceanview balcony. Subsequent free cruises (1400 points and above) are for a JS stateroom.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

CarpeCerevisi Posted January 31, 2018 #20 Share Posted January 31, 2018 The fine print says - Offer applies to 1) up to balcony stateroom categories on up to 7-night Caribbean sailings or $2,400 towards the purchase of a cruise at 700 or 1050 Cruise Points... Since the statement uses the word “or” I assume that one can either book a 7 night Caribbean cruise in a balcony stateroom, or use $2400 towards any cruise in any stateroom category, while paying any additional amount over $2400. Am I correct in that assumption? Sent from my iPad using Forums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Clarea Posted January 31, 2018 #21 Share Posted January 31, 2018 The fine print says -Offer applies to 1) up to balcony stateroom categories on up to 7-night Caribbean sailings or $2,400 towards the purchase of a cruise at 700 or 1050 Cruise Points... Since the statement uses the word “or” I assume that one can either book a 7 night Caribbean cruise in a balcony stateroom, or use $2400 towards any cruise in any stateroom category, while paying any additional amount over $2400. Am I correct in that assumption? Correct.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
